Receptionist: Good evening, sir.
Mr. Collins: Good evening. My name is Arthur Collins. I believe you have a room reserved for me.
Receptionist: Just a moment, Mr. Collins. Let me see... Collins... yes, Mr. Collins. You booked a single room three days ago. Is that right?
Mr. Collins: Yes, that's right.
Receptionist: Mr. Collins, your room number is 405 on the fourth floor. Would you fill in this form, please?
Mr. Collins: Certainly.
Receptionist: How long do you intend to stay in the hotel, Mr. Collins?
Mr. Collins: Let me see... today is Monday and... probably I'm going to leave on Friday morning.
Receptionist: On Friday morning, I see.
Mr. Collins: Oh, excuse me. Where shall I put my passport number?
Receptionist: Just at the bottom. That's right. Thank you.
Mr. Collins: Oh, would you please wake me up at 7:10 in the morning, please?
Receptionist: Ten past seven, certainly. Porter, please take Mr. Collins's suitcase to his room. Mr. Collins, please follow him.
Mr. Collins: Thank you.
Receptionist: You are welcome.
